Average Fees in Kirkland
Landscape architects in Kirkland WA typically charge between $100–$250 per hour for master planning. For full custom landscape plans, homeowners can expect a total investment of $3,000–$15,000, depending on yard size. These premier pros offer clear pricing so you can spend smartly on your residential landscaping.

Natural Drainage Solutions
Rain gardens are a brilliant solution for managing runoff in Kirkland’s slow-draining soils. These designed depressions capture roof and pavement runoff, filtering it through native plants before it enters storm drains. They support flood prevention while adding beauty to your yard. How Is a Landscape Architect Different From a Landscape Designer?
While both a landscape designer and landscape architect may create functional garden layouts and outdoor living spaces, only a licensed landscape architect can legally sign off on retaining wall engineering for larger or commercial projects in King County. They undergo extensive education and training, making them ideal for complex builds involving permeable pavers.
In contrast, landscape designers often focus on low-maintenance gardens, while architects provide end-to-end solutions—especially valuable for rainwater management in the Kirkland area.
